Compass Rose - West

Local park features several remains of an old poor farm/asylum, including remains of a stone compass rose. Each carnal direction features a keystone. Between each keystone there is a rock wall forming a circle. Over the years at least half of the rock walls have been destroyed, leaving only the foundation in place. In this photo the west keystone is featured with the wall between the southwest keystones missing. In addition the northwest wall is partial missing as well. Shot with an IR Filter.
